Frequently Asked Questions: SARS-CoV-2 Surveillance Testing
www.cms.govJun 19, 2020 · SARS-CoV-2 cohort results will not require CLIA certification. This testing is not considered by CMS to be diagnostic of SARS-CoV-2 infection, and participants should not rely on information received from this type of testing for decision making purposes.

SARS-CoV-2 Diagnostic Testing - Department of Health
coronavirus.health.ny.govDiagnostic tests detect SARS-CoV-2 in samples collected from your nose or throat. A diagnostic test is the only way to know if you are infected with SARS-CoV-2. These tests can be performed for those with or without symptoms. How does the SARS-CoV-2 diagnostic test work?
